孩子3年级适合学什么编程

fiy 其他 25

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    孩子在3年级适合学习什么编程呢?我认为,对于这个年龄段的孩子来说,最适合学习的编程语言是Scratch。

    Scratch是一种图形化编程语言,由麻省理工学院媒体实验室开发。它的特点是简单易学,适合初学者,尤其适合儿童学习。通过拖拽积木块的方式,孩子们可以轻松地组合和控制图形对象,完成各种有趣的程序。

    为什么我推荐孩子学习Scratch呢?

    首先,Scratch的编程环境非常友好。它提供了一个直观的界面,让孩子们可以直接操作图形对象,而不需要记住复杂的命令和语法。这样,孩子们可以专注于创意和逻辑思维的发展,而不会被繁琐的编码过程所困扰。

    其次,Scratch鼓励孩子们通过创作来学习编程。在Scratch的社区中,孩子们可以分享自己的作品,观看其他人的作品,甚至与其他人合作创作。这种互动和分享的机制,激发了孩子们的学习兴趣和动力,促进了他们的创造力和合作精神的培养。

    另外,Scratch还提供了丰富的教育资源。它有一个专门为教育者和家长设计的网站,上面有大量的教学资料和项目案例,可以帮助孩子们更好地学习和实践编程。此外,Scratch还有一本官方出版的教材《Scratch编程启蒙指南》,可以帮助孩子们系统地学习Scratch的基础知识和编程技巧。

    最后,学习Scratch可以培养孩子们的逻辑思维和问题解决能力。通过编程,孩子们需要分析问题、设计解决方案,并进行反复的测试和调试。这种思维方式培养了孩子们的逻辑思维和创造力,帮助他们更好地理解和解决现实生活中的问题。

    总之,对于3年级的孩子来说,学习Scratch是一种很好的选择。它不仅可以培养孩子们的逻辑思维和问题解决能力,还可以激发他们的创造力和合作精神。同时,Scratch的简单易学的特点,使得孩子们可以轻松地入门,并享受到编程的乐趣。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    对于孩子来说,3年级是一个适合开始学习编程的年龄。编程可以帮助孩子培养逻辑思维、创造力和解决问题的能力。以下是一些适合3年级孩子学习的编程内容:

    1. 可视化编程语言:Scratch是一种非常适合初学者的可视化编程语言,它使用拖拽式的图形化编程块来帮助孩子们学习编程概念。通过Scratch,孩子们可以创建自己的动画、游戏和故事,培养他们的创造力和逻辑思维能力。

    2. 逻辑思维训练:逻辑思维是编程的重要基础,可以通过一些逻辑游戏来培养孩子的逻辑思维能力。例如,孩子可以尝试玩一些逻辑谜题游戏,如推箱子、数独等,这些游戏可以帮助孩子们锻炼思维能力和解决问题的能力。

    3. 基础的编程概念:在3年级,孩子可以开始学习一些基础的编程概念,如序列、循环和条件语句。通过一些简单的编程任务和练习,孩子可以了解编程中的重要概念和原则。

    4. 机器人编程:机器人编程是一种很有趣的学习方式,可以帮助孩子们将编程与现实世界联系起来。孩子们可以使用一些适合3年级的机器人玩具,如Lego Mindstorms、Bee-Bot等,学习如何编程控制机器人完成一些任务。

    5. 小游戏开发:通过学习一些简单的编程语言,如Python,孩子们可以开始尝试开发自己的小游戏。他们可以学习如何设计游戏界面、添加游戏规则和交互等,通过开发游戏来提高他们的编程技能。

    总之,孩子在3年级适合学习一些基础的编程内容,如可视化编程语言、逻辑思维训练、基础的编程概念、机器人编程和小游戏开发等。这些内容可以帮助孩子们培养逻辑思维、创造力和解决问题的能力,为他们未来的学习和发展打下坚实的基础。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    孩子在3年级适合学习一些基础的编程概念和技能,这将帮助他们培养逻辑思维、问题解决能力和创造力。以下是一些适合3年级孩子学习的编程内容:

    1. 图形编程语言:Scratch是一个适合孩子学习的图形化编程语言,它通过拖拽积木的方式来编写代码。孩子可以使用Scratch创建动画、游戏和交互式故事,从而学习编程的基本概念和逻辑。

    2. 机器人编程:Lego Mindstorms是一个适合孩子学习机器人编程的套件。通过搭建和编程机器人,孩子可以学习如何控制机器人的运动和行为,并解决一系列的问题。

    3. 简单的编程语言:Python是一种简单易学的编程语言,适合初学者。孩子可以学习Python的基本语法和概念,并用它来编写简单的程序。

    4. 网页开发:HTML和CSS是网页开发的基础技术。孩子可以学习如何使用HTML来创建网页的结构和内容,以及如何使用CSS来设计网页的样式。

    5. 游戏设计:使用专门为孩子设计的游戏设计平台,例如Roblox或Minecraft,孩子可以学习如何创建自己的游戏,并学习一些基本的编程概念和逻辑。

    在学习编程的过程中,家长可以给孩子提供指导和支持,帮助他们理解和解决问题。此外,还可以鼓励孩子参加编程俱乐部、夏令营或其他编程活动,与其他有兴趣的孩子一起学习和交流。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部